[Linux操作系统]深度探索RHEL系统监控平台|linux系统监控平台,RHEL系统监控平台
本文深入探索了RHEL系统监控平台,即Linux系统监控平台。通过分析其功能和特点,我们了解到该平台能够有效地监控和管理Linux系统资源,提供实时的系统性能数据和警报功能,帮助管理员快速诊断和解决问题。我们还探讨了该平台在企业级应用中的优势和挑战,以及如何充分利用其功能来提高系统管理的效率和可靠性。
本文目录导读:
随着信息技术的飞速发展,企业对IT系统的依赖程度日益加深,保障系统稳定、高效运行成为IT运维工作的重中之重,RHEL(Red Hat Enterprise Linux)作为企业级操作系统的事实标准,其系统监控显得尤为重要,本文将详细介绍RHEL系统监控平台的相关知识,帮助读者深入了解并有效运用系统监控工具。
RHEL系统监控概述
RHEL系统监控主要涉及对系统资源的使用情况、系统性能、网络状态等方面的监控,通过系统监控,管理员可以实时了解系统运行状况,发现并解决潜在问题,提高系统稳定性。
在RHEL系统中,常用的监控工具包括:Nagios、Zabbix、Prometheus、Grafana等,这些工具具有丰富的功能、可扩展性强、社区活跃等特点,能够满足不同场景下的监控需求。
Nagios监控平台
Nagios是一款开源的企业级监控工具,具有可靠性高、易用性强、可扩展性好等特点,它能够监控服务器、网络设备、服务和应用程序等,并通过报警功能及时通知管理员。
1、Nagios的安装与配置
在RHEL系统中安装Nagios非常简单,可以使用yum包管理器进行安装,安装完成后,根据需求配置监控项、服务、报警规则等。
2、Nagios的监控功能
Nagios具备以下主要监控功能:
(1)系统资源监控:包括CPU、内存、磁盘空间、负载等指标。
(2)服务监控:监控网络服务、进程服务等,如HTTP、SMTP、DNS等。
(3)网络设备监控:监控路由器、交换机等网络设备的状态。
(4)应用程序监控:监控特定应用程序的运行状态。
3、Nagios的报警方式
Nagios支持多种报警方式,如邮件、短信、电话等,当监控项出现异常时,Nagios会根据预设的报警规则进行报警,及时通知管理员处理问题。
Zabbix监控平台
Zabbix是一款开源的企业级监控解决方案,具有强大的监控能力、易用性好、可扩展性强等特点,它支持多种数据采集方式,如SNMP、IPMI、JMX等。
1、Zabbix的安装与配置
在RHEL系统中安装Zabbix同样可以使用yum包管理器进行安装,安装完成后,配置Zabbix前端、后端、数据库等,根据需求设置监控项、触发器、报警等。
2、Zabbix的监控功能
Zabbix具备以下主要监控功能:
(1)系统资源监控:包括CPU、内存、磁盘空间、进程等指标。
(2)网络监控:监控网络设备、接口状态等。
(3)服务监控:监控各种网络服务、数据库服务等。
(4)应用程序监控:监控特定应用程序的运行状态。
3、Zabbix的报警方式
Zabbix支持多种报警方式,如邮件、短信、电话等,当监控项出现异常时,Zabbix会根据预设的报警规则进行报警,及时通知管理员处理问题。
Prometheus监控平台
Prometheus是一款开源的监控解决方案,专注于时间序列数据采集与存储,它具有强大的数据处理能力、广泛的生态系统、易于集成等特点。
1、Prometheus的安装与配置
在RHEL系统中安装Prometheus非常简单,可以使用二进制包或使用容器化部署,安装完成后,配置Prometheus服务器、Exporter等,根据需求设置监控目标、抓取间隔等。
2、Prometheus的监控功能
Prometheus具备以下主要监控功能:
(1)系统资源监控:包括CPU、内存、磁盘空间等指标。
(2)服务监控:监控网络服务、进程服务等。
(3)应用程序监控:监控特定应用程序的运行状态。
3、Prometheus的报警方式
Prometheus本身不支持报警功能,但可以与Alertmanager等工具结合使用,实现报警功能,当监控项出现异常时,Prometheus会将异常数据发送给Alertmanager,由Alertmanager进行报警。
Grafana监控平台
Grafana是一款开源的数据可视化工具,专注于数据展示与分析,它支持多种数据源,如Prometheus、InfluxDB、Elasticsearch等。
1、Grafana的安装与配置
在RHEL系统中安装Grafana非常简单,可以使用二进制包或使用容器化部署,安装完成后,配置Grafana数据源、面板等,根据需求创建监控图表。
2、Grafana的监控功能
Grafana具备以下主要监控功能:
(1)数据可视化:将监控数据以图表、仪表板等形式展示。
(2)监控报警:结合Alertmanager等工具,实现监控报警功能。
(3)日志分析:支持日志数据的可视化分析。
RHEL系统监控平台具有丰富的功能、灵活的配置、良好的可扩展性等特点,能够满足不同场景下的监控需求,管理员可以根据实际情况选择合适的监控工具,构建高效、稳定的IT运维环境。
相关关键词:RHEL, 系统监控, Nagios, Zabbix, Prometheus, Grafana, 监控平台, 系统资源监控, 服务监控, 网络监控, 应用程序监控, 报警方式, 数据可视化, 时间序列数据, 容器化部署, IT运维, 开源工具, 企业级解决方案, 数据源, 仪表板, Alertmanager, InfluxDB, Elasticsearch.